Back to questions
Junior — Middle
79
Чем отличается использование Git от работы с GitHub, и в чем их основные функциональные отличия?
Answer from AI
sobes.tech AI
Git — это распределённая система контроля версий, которая работает локально на вашем компьютере. Она позволяет отслеживать изменения в коде, создавать ветки, сливать их и управлять историей проекта.
GitHub — это онлайн-сервис (хостинг) для репозиториев Git. Он предоставляет веб-интерфейс для хранения репозиториев, совместной работы, управления задачами, код-ревью, CI/CD и других функций.
Основные отличия:
- Git — инструмент для управления версиями кода локально и в удалённых репозиториях.
- GitHub — платформа для размещения Git-репозиториев и организации командной работы.
Пример: вы используете Git для фиксации изменений и работы с ветками, а GitHub — чтобы отправить (push) ваш код в удалённый репозиторий, поделиться им с коллегами и вести совместную разработку.
Другие похожие сервисы: GitLab, Bitbucket.